About BBIEX

Bridge Builder International Equity Fund (BBIEX) is designed to provide investors with exposure to international equity markets. The fund operates by investing at least 80% of its net assets, plus borrowings for investment purposes, in equity securities and related instruments. These instruments include derivative instruments that mirror the economic characteristics of equity securities, as well as investments in other investment companies that track equity securities performance. The fund's primary focus is on non-U.S. dollar-denominated securities, specifically targeting companies that generate the majority of their revenues or profits from countries outside the United States. This strategy allows BBIEX to capture growth opportunities in diverse international economies. The fund aims to replicate the performance of a broad international equity market, offering diversification benefits to investors seeking to reduce their reliance on the U.S. market. By investing in companies with significant international exposure, BBIEX provides a vehicle for investors to participate in the growth of global economies and potentially benefit from currency fluctuations and differing market cycles. The fund's investment approach is designed to be relatively passive, tracking an index and minimizing active management decisions, which can result in lower expense ratios compared to actively managed funds. This makes BBIEX a noteworthy option for investors seeking cost-effective exposure to international equities.

How sensitive is BBIEX to fluctuations in global currency markets?

BBIEX's performance is significantly influenced by fluctuations in global currency markets due to its focus on non-U.S. dollar-denominated securities. When the U.S. dollar strengthens against other currencies, the value of the fund's investments in those currencies decreases, which can negatively impact its returns. Conversely, when the U.S. dollar weakens, the value of the fund's investments increases. Investors should carefully monitor currency exchange rates and their potential impact on BBIEX's performance. Hedging strategies can be used to mitigate currency risk, but they also come with associated costs. Understanding the fund's currency exposure and its approach to managing currency risk is crucial for assessing its overall risk profile.
